What is a Crypto Casino?<br>
At its core, a crypto casino is an online gaming platform that allows users to deposit, wager, and withdraw funds using c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(GBPT). Unlike traditional online gambling establishments that count on fiat currency (GBP) and bank transfers, these platforms utilize blockchain innovation to facilitate near-instant monetary exchanges.<br>
<br>
A lot of crypto casinos fall under two classifications:<br>
Hybrid Casinos: These platforms accept both fiat currency and cryptocurrency.Crypto-Only Casinos: These platforms run solely on the blockchain, typically providing "Provably Fair" video games that permit players to confirm the randomness of every result.The Advantages of Using Crypto for Gambling<br>
Players are significantly picking crypto gambling establishments over standard websites due to numerous mechanical advantages.<br>
1. Lightning-Fast Transactions<br>
Conventional bank transfers can take days to clear, and charge card deposits are regularly declined by US banking organizations due to out-of-date betting limitations. Conversely, cryptocurrency transactions are processed in minutes, and withdrawals are often settled within the hour.<br>
2. Improved Privacy<br>
While crypto is not strictly anonymous (it is "pseudonymous"), it does not need players to supply sensitive banking info straight to the casino. This reduces the risk of data breaches and keeps gambling activity separate from primary bank statements.<br>
3. Lower Fees<br>
Because crypto deals bypass conventional banking rails and third-party intermediaries, the associated fees are normally considerably lower than wire transfers or credit card processing fees.<br>

The legality of online gaming in the USA is fragmented. While states like New Jersey, Pennsylvania, and Michigan have actually legalized and controlled online gambling establishments, the majority of these controlled state sites do not currently accept cryptocurrency.<br>

While the blockchain is protected, the user is typically the weakest link. To secure your digital possessions, follow these best practices:<br>
Use a Private Wallet: Never send funds directly from your exchange account (like Coinbase, Kraken, or Binance) to a casino. Always send out funds to a personal, non-custodial wallet (like MetaMask or Ledger) initially.Enable 2FA: Always enable Two-Factor Authentication on your casino account.Look for "Provably Fair" Labels: Look for games that use cryptographic hashing to enable you to verify that the game result wasn't controlled.Practice Responsible Gambling: Set stringent deposit limits.
